This was just lowered to $9.99, and I'm wondering if anyone else has played it (I didn't see another thread on it).
Perfect for Halloween. It's creepy as hell.
Fairly typical JRPG in look, but it's less about the RPG so far than exploring an old school that shouldn't be there, talking to dead piles of bones that are actually helpful, and trying not to die. But you will die. Really, it seems like you're just trying to get as much of your group back together as possible to spend your final time not alone.
Thumbs up.
